Galaxy S8 is much better than the HTC Wildfire X, getting a score of 81.7 against 72.7. Galaxy S8's construction has the same thickness than HTC Wildfire X, but it is a little lighter. The Samsung Galaxy S8 features a much more vibrant screen than HTC Wildfire X, because although it has a bit smaller screen, it also counts with a way higher 1440 x 2960 resolution and a way greater number of pixels per inch in the display.
HTC Wildfire X has a superior storage for applications, games, photos and videos than Galaxy S8, and although they both have a slot for SD memory cards that allows a maximum of 256 GB, the HTC Wildfire X also has 64 GB more internal memory capacity. Galaxy S8 counts with a bit more powerful processing unit than HTC Wildfire X. Both of them have 4 GB of RAM memory and the same number of cores.
HTC Wildfire X counts with just a little better battery lifetime than Galaxy S8, because it has 3300mAh of battery capacity. Galaxy S8 takes much better videos and photos than HTC Wildfire X, and although they both have a 12 MP resolution camera, the Galaxy S8 also has a lot higher 3840x2160 video definition.
